If you could find it the ballast would be a 230v 360w ballast that would have the specs of an M165, but the ignition voltage between 4kV and 5kv. This is going to run the lamp fairly dim and blue compared to anything we've ever ran it off of here in the US.
The thing we have to be careful of is that over there, if I remember correctly, the power is 50Hz, we are 60Hz here. So a ballast designed for 220v there, wouldn't likely work properly here.
